> CONVERT MAN PAGES TO TEXT 
> 
> 
> There can often be times when you 
> want man pages in print, or to 
> simply save them to text for 
> something like HTML use. The 
> common thing that people do is: 
> 
> man lp > lp.txt 
> 
> This will take the output of lp 
> and put it to a file named lp.txt, 
> but it will keep all the formatting 
> in the document. In order to get rid 
> of those characters, do the 
> following: 
> 
> man lp | col -b > lp.txt 
> 
> Create the text file both ways 
> naming one of them "lp2.txt" and 
> do a "diff" on them. You'll see the 
> difference then.
